ProTyre in Bristol sent my BMW alloys to a company in Northants called Pristine. Complete strip, repair, paint, lacquer etc. Came in at about £500. Seems to have a done a decent job.
Had my porsche wheels done elsewhere at a cost of £350 and they only did the face of the alloys, needless to say the paint is beginning to bubble up again......
The lesson for me from this is to be absolutlely clear what you want doing when you get the quote. Next time the porsche alloys get done it'll be a proper job rather than just doing the face of the alloys.
